  • Hoppers are one of my favourite stillwater patterns to use when the fish are up. All though generally fished as a dry fly they are great to leave dangling in the surface film. This one has a few extra wraps of wire in the butt section to get it to sit right in the water. The legs give that buggy appeal to trout and represents many different food items. You can do the hoppers in a range of colours and although people will argue the colour is an important choice I think as long as the trout spot them, they are a sure thing. I find aside from the black, that claret and ginger are the other go to colours for me.
